2011 Ford Escape red light stays on during programming - SOLVED

Vehicle: 2011 Ford Escape

Evo All #001A07260304 installed with T-harness THAR-FORD4; plug-n-play install, teed connections to ignition switch, immobilizer antenna and OBDII connector; no wires spliced

Can't get the unit to program.  Process: Hold program button, plug in data cable and release on red light.  Insert key and turn on until theft light turns out.  Remove first key and insert second.  Turn on for 3 seconds, theft light goes out, turn off and remove.  Last step says to press and release programming button within 5 seconds (this is where it gets stuck).  Red light should flash 10 times and blue light should flash 10 times and ignition comes on and turns off again.  When I press the button the last time, the red light blinks and just stays on.

I've tried the firmware downgrade listed in https://fortin.ca/en/qa/92073/faq-red-led-stuck-on .  That link says to downgrade to v 0.99 but the lowest version for Ford appears to be 4.01.  I flashed 4.01, power cycled in vehicle, reflashed v 71.52, unlocked settings and reset the unit.  Still same results.

I've also tried testing the data bus.  Hold button, insert data link connector, release button on blue light.  Connected all other connections and turned key on.  Blue light stays solid.  Shouldn't it flash on data?

The yellow wire is not connected as it seems to be part of the T harness, but I've tested it for 12v on ignition and it is getting it.  I don't have the valet switch or hood pin switch connected.  What am I missing?  I'm wearing out the plugs with all these connections/disconnections.

FAQ: RED LED STUCK ON

When a module is stuck on the RED LED. 

    flash version 0.99 disconnect unit from the flasher and power cycle it in the car (connect/disconnect power connector) connect module back to the flash link and flash whatever firmware you need Turn settings protection OFF if it's on and SAVE the options. Reset the unit following the reset procedure. (this cannot be done while module is connected to the flash link) : https://fortin.ca/en/qa/50193/faq-how-do-i-reset-my-evo-all?show=50193#q50193 Connect module back to the flash link and enable required options. Reprogram module to the vehicle following instructions in the installation guide.

 

Reasons this happened.

    Unit was connected WHILE doing the install. Unit was disconnected during CAN programming before the blue led started to flash. Power was disconnected while all other connectors were still connected.  during an update or save of options, the flash link lost connection to the module or the internet RF protocols not setup correctly, or RF device not paired to unit correctly. Datalink protocols not setup correctly. Bad ground. Loss of power during writing of data to the module.
